Introduction to Computer Science with Python II

We will be using Python 2.7.6 this trimester.

Course Documents

Raspberry Pi Resources


About the Course

Introduction to Computer Science is an extension of
the course Digital Connections. The course uses theExploring Computer Science Curriculum developed
at UCLA and supported by the Broadening Participation in Computing division of the National Science Foundation (Into the Loop). 

The course is presented in three parts: Hardware, Societal Effects of Computing, and Introduction to Computer Programming using the Python programming language. The curriculum uses an inquiry-based learning model and each unit concludes with an in-
depth project. 

This course is the foundation of computer science as a field of study and is intended for students who may be interested in majoring in computer science, electrical engineering, math or
science in college. This course satisfies the computer
requirement for graduation.